Shorten pushes Labor support for Indigenous treaty, voice

Indigenous Affairs Minister Nigel Scullion ... disagrees with the idea Source: AAP
Opposition Leader Bill Shorten says a Labor Government under him, if elected, would establish a treaty with Indigenous Australians and a voice in parliament for them.
